Phone settings
Phone language
The phone language affects the time and date formats of the clock and
calendar. In the standby mode, select
Menu
>
Settings
>
Phone
>
Phone
language
and the language of your choice.

Automatic keyguard
You can set the keypad of your device to lock automatically after a
preset time delay.
1. In the standby mode, select
Menu
>
Settings
>
Phone
>
Automatic
keyguard
>
On
or
Off
.
2. If you select
On
,
Set delay:
is displayed.
3. Enter the delay time (in mm:ss format), and select
OK
.
When keyguard is on, it may be possible to dial the emergency number
programmed into your device.
DTMF tones
DTMF tones are the tones that sound when you press the keys on your
device keypad. You can use DTMF tones for many automated dial-up
services such as banking and airlines or for entering your voice mailbox
number and password.
DTMF tones are sent during an active call. You can send them manually
from your device keypad, or send them automatically by saving them in
your device.
